Rangers ‘target new 20-goal striker’ as Dessers claim made at Ibrox

Nils Koppen will already be hard at work looking for a new 20-goal-a-season striker to lead the Rangers attack next season, according to Derek Ferguson.

Rangers are still buzzing from the 3-1 away win at Fenerbahce on Thursday (6 March), which keeps the Gers’ campaign alive heading into next week’s return leg.

Cyriel Dessers was on the scoresheet and Vaclav Cerny scored twice on a night to remember for Barry Ferguson and his players.

There is still a sense that European performances are papering over the cracks, however, and the Gers will no doubt be eager to strengthen up top in the summer.

Derek Ferguson calls for added firepower at Rangers

Cerny now has 17 goals for Rangers in the Scottish Premiership and Europa League combined, which is a very good return.

However, the Czechia international is only on loan from Wolfsburg and it will take a bid in the region of £7million to sign Cerny permanently.

Dessers, meanwhile, has 14 goals in the two big competitions, which is rather underwhelming on the face of it for a striker who regularly leads the line.

And pundit Ferguson, speaking exclusively to Ibrox News, believes Koppen will already be working on bringing in someone new.

“Goals have been a big issue for Rangers this season,” he said. “There’s still a debate on Dessers – fans either love him or hate him.

Fans want someone who can come in and be consistent, scoring 20 goals a season, but they’re not easy to come by.

Koppen will no doubt be scouring Europe now looking for that type of player. You need to pay the big bucks for those, but if the 49ers come in then money talks.

Look at Saudi Arabia, the number of players that have gone there. They’ve not gone there for the league; it’s for the money, the finances.

Everyone has their own agenda, but Rangers clearly need one or two strikers that can cut it and get close to 20 goals a season. That’s what’s needed to challenge Celtic.”

Dessers continues to divide opinion at Rangers

Dessers showed against Fenerbahce exactly what he is also about as he registered a goal and an assist to bolster his tallies for both this season.

However, the Nigeria international still misses far too many chances and it has long been felt he is not the right man to lead the Gers’ attack.

That is not to say Dessers cannot still play a part for Rangers, but if a prolific striker can be brought in to help take the load off his shoulders, that would go a long way to closing the gap on Celtic next season.
